Managing assets
- [Instructor] In the previous movie, we took a look at creating groups with assets and I put together a group of these email images and also a group of these brand colors. It's important to know by the way that they don't have to be just one asset type, you can mix them in whatever logic the group takes for you. But we do have some options that we can work on with individual assets themselves. I'm going to come along here and I'm going to choose one of these images. In fact, I think I'll go for this emo header at the top here and I'll right click on that and access it's options. Now you might find throughout the desktop apps which we'll dig into in the next chapter that you do get some slightly different options in the different applications, here for example, I have this fine similar choice which allows me to search Adobe stock using that image as a reference.
